The Bosch Rexroth Indramat MAC093A-0-HS-3-C/110-A-0 is a motor for analogue drives that is part of the MAC AC Servo Motors series. It has a nominal speed of 6000 rpm, a centering diameter of 110 mm, and uses natural convection for cooling. The motor is equipped with tachofeedback and a second shaft end, with a side A power connector and tacho voltage of 1.5V per 1000 rpm.

Product Description:

The Bosch Rexroth Indramat MAC093A-0-HS-3-C/110-A-0 is an AC servo motor in the MAC AC Servo Motors series. Designed for analog drives, it converts command voltages from legacy controllers into precise shaft motion for positioning, indexing, and continuous-duty automation axes. Its electromagnetic structure is tuned for rapid torque response, and the housing dimensions fit directly into mid-range machinery that must balance power density with straightforward passive cooling. This arrangement supports repeatable motion on equipment that requires steady shaft control without a complex motor package.

At a nominal shaft speed of 6000 rpm, the rotor can follow command changes quickly while maintaining stable velocity control. A centering diameter of 110 mm aligns the flange on gearboxes or mounting plates so that radial runout is minimized. The winding code HS indicates the resistance and inductance values expected by analog amplifiers that operate at higher supply frequencies. Heat is removed only through natural convection, a passive method that simplifies cabinet design but requires unobstructed airflow around the stator housing. For velocity feedback, the built-in tacho generator supplies 1.5 V/1000 rpm, giving the drive electronics a linear voltage signal proportional to speed for closed-loop regulation.

Power is routed through a connector on side A, allowing cable exits that clear adjacent components when the motor is mounted with its second shaft end accessible for auxiliary devices. Because the motor has no blocking brake, applications that need static holding torque must rely on external clamping devices or continuous drive current. Its compact 093 frame and length code A keep total mass low while leaving room for the standard tachogenerator package and the second shaft extension. This layout is useful where installation space is limited and clean cable routing is needed around nearby machine elements.
